Output ea4b90409e03965c8116aa1d0fc84fef0e5917de15cebe36cab1381ae0318869:2

value
5494953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bf0abe8796b2c0c2e08f3265ddf5dd05bdd6097 OP_EQUAL
address
3ESxAMjVLQtmHsvkbHzqMzMeAAFVGUtHVz
transaction
ea4b90409e03965c8116aa1d0fc84fef0e5917de15cebe36cab1381ae0318869
spent
true